Rodri's impending signing raises concerns for Frenkie de Jong at Barcelona

Barcelona is set to sign Rodri from Manchester City, impacting the team's midfield depth. Frenkie de Jong's knee injury has complicated his position, as he will miss the start of the season. The club faces uncertainty regarding De Jong's future following Rodri's arrival and increased competition for midfield spots. Surgery on De Jong’s knee is still a possible outcome, which could further affect his role. The situation amplifies questions surrounding De Jong’s long-term status with Barcelona after he recently extended his contract until 2029.
